Debt crisis: Spanish bad bank loans soar to fresh high
17 August 2012 @ 13:51

 Bad debts climbed to 9.42pc of total lending, the Bank of Spain said on Friday, the highest since records began in 1962.

The data showed that €164.4bn of loans were more than three months past their repayment deadlines.A month earlier, the bad loan rate was 8.96pc.

Deposits of households and companies fell 6.59pc from a year earlier, the regulator said.

The Spanish government has come under market pressure to seek a full scale international rescue after agreeing a €100bn bail-out to recapitalise its battered banking sector.
